Overall Job Purpose
The Supplier Relationship Management Program Analyst supports administrative and analytical activities that will enable the Supplier Relationship Management Program Centre of Excellence (SRMP CoE) to manage, develop, and drive value within IGM’s 3rd party supplier relationships.
This role supports the Director Supplier Relationship Management Program with end-to-end Supplier Relationship Management program processes, including the maintenance of Supplier Relationship Management program tools, and templates.
Key Accountabilities
Supplier Analytics and Reporting (80%)
Supplier Risk Management (10%)
Supports the Director Supplier Relationship Management Program and internal stakeholders with supplier segmentation assessments based on spend, risk and business criticality
Compiles and manages supplier risk profiles and helps identify any risk mitigation strategies in accordance with IGM guidelines and policies
Responsible for the annual assessment and reporting of changes to Tier 1 or 2 supplier profiles
Supplier Relationship Management (10%)
Aggregates internal and external supplier information to develop Tier 1 and Tier 2 supplier governance and onboarding requirements
Main point of contact for liaising with suppliers to prepare content for the business reviews including receipt and distribution of supplier data
Supplier Performance Management (60%)
Assesses supplier contracts for commercial terms and conditions to identify performance obligations and commitments
Initiates supplier performance reviews by requesting information from the business unit and supplier
Consolidates and analyzes supplier performance data received from the business unit and supplier
Supports development of supplier business review meeting collateral
Captures supplier business review meeting output and distributes to all internal and external stakeholders
Supports the development of supplier continuous improvement plans
Supplier Relationship Management Program Management (20%)
Provides tools and templates to the Strategic Procurement team and/or Business Supplier Relationship Management’s for Tier 3 and 4 suppliers (as required)
Develops surveys to obtain feedback from internal stakeholders and suppliers to conduct annual Supplier Relationship Management Program reviews
Collaborates with internal stakeholders to validate lessons learned, in addition to progressing issues and opportunities that exist within the Supplier Relationship Management program
Supports monitoring, reporting and general administration of the Supplier Relationship Management program dashboard
Supports development and implementation of program improvement strategies
Responsible for Supplier Relationship Management program improvements, including changes to existing processes, tools, and templates
